The History of Reiki

Before diving into the practical aspects of Reiki, it's important to comprehend its history. Established by Mikao Usui in Japan in the early 20th century, Reiki was initially intended as a spiritual practice for individual growth and enlightenment. However, Usui soon found its profound recovery abilities and began teaching others.

The 3 Pillars of Reiki

Reiki is built on 3 fundamental pillars: Gassho meditation, Byosen scanning, and Kenyoku Ho. These pillars form the basis for understanding and practicing Reiki effectively.

Gassho Meditation: Gassho meditation is a fundamental element of Reiki practice. It involves bringing your hands together in prayer position and concentrating on your breath. This simple yet powerful strategy assists calm the mind, open your energetic channels, and connect you with the universal life force energy.

Byosen Scanning: Byosen scanning is a method used to spot imbalances or obstructions in the energy field. Byosen implies "collected negativeness," and scanning permits practitioners to identify locations of the body that need recovery. This method involves sweeping your hands over the body, feeling for variations in temperature level or energy flow.

Kenyoku Ho: Kenyoku Ho, likewise called dry bathing, is a cleaning routine in Reiki practice. It includes using particular hand motions to release stagnant energy and cleanse your energetic field. Kenyoku Ho can be carried out before and after each Reiki session to boost the circulation of energy and remove any residual negativity.

Reiki Levels: Expanding Your Practice

Reiki practice is divided into various levels or degrees, each structure upon the previous one and expanding practitioners' abilities and understanding of energy healing.

Reiki Level 1: The first level concentrates on self-healing and discovering the fundamental hand positions and methods. It introduces professionals to the concepts of Reiki and lays the foundation for more growth.

Reiki Level 2: At this level, professionals discover the Reiki symbols and how to use them in their practice. They also gain the ability to perform far-off recovery and work with specific emotional or mental issues.

Reiki Master Level: The master level is the greatest level of Reiki practice and enables specialists to teach and attune others to Reiki energy. It deepens their understanding of the symbols, techniques, and spiritual elements of Reiki.
